Amtrak restores Chicago to LA service

The rail company suspended service between Kansas City and Chicago on June 17th because of flooding in Iowa. Only one station along the route -- in Fort Madison, Iowa -- remains closed.

Meanwhile, Amtrak service between St. Paul, Minnesota, and Chicago and between Chicago and Denver will continue to be temporarily suspended.

Amtrak is providing rides by chartered motor coach for some destinations but isn't offering any travel alternatives to or from cities in Iowa.
